Emma has been going outside since we got her within 2 wks of using pee pee pads and then moving the pee pee pad out side and using the command hurry up in a real low regular voice, at the same site every time and then, when she was a puppy at 8 wks every 2 hrs or sooner and an hour after eating and then say good poop or pee after going in the proper place. She was very smart and caught on very quickly. Now you ask her if she has to go out and she sort of talks to you with a play growl. She will be 5 months old tomorrow and still goes to the same spot to pee or poop, but she can hold it much longer and has long seen her pee pee pads even have a lot of then left because we thought we would need then, but they were not needed she just got it real good. First time at vets she had a pee accident when one tech would talk to her 2 times but after those 2 times she has been good. I have been trying to get a photo of her doing a paw stand when peeing but have not been able to get the shot yet. She picks her back feet off the ground and just stand on front paws.

Vaginitis, our puppy Emma has this condition since we got her, we use unscented baby wipes after she pee-pee's to keep her area clean, and the vet has recommended waiting till after her first heat cycle to spayed her, has any one else gone through this problem. The 24th of this month she is 5 months old, and he said it varies when they go into heat the season has an effect on the cycle he say and I have also read that it could be anywhere from 6 to 11 months until first cycle.
